This week on "Money Talks," Chief Investment Officer Troy Harmon, CFA, CVA, is joined by Managing Associate Shawna Theriault, CPA, CFP®, CDFA®, and Associate Michael Griffin, CFP®, to discuss third quarter GDP, the University of Michigan Consumer Sentiment, and the conflicting report from the Conference Board about Consumer Confidence. They also touch on Personal Income and the ISM Manufacturing Index for October. The experts also hosted to a special guest this week, Lee Smith, Vice President of Operations for the Center for Family Resources in Cobb County. Lee shares with the "Money Talks" audience details about the CFR’s 33rd Annual Thanks for Giving food drive. The experts then tie it all together by discussing the benefits of charitable giving after tax reform. Lastly, They also answer questions on qualified charitable distributions from an inherited IRA, tech company The Trade Desk, and media company CBS Corp.
